This 1972 Cessna 177RG, registered as N1831Q, presents with 3,668 hours total time on airframe and features a turbocharged Lycoming IO-360-A1B6 200 hp engine with 452 hours since major overhaul. The aircraft is equipped with a matching 452-hour-since-new McCauley three-blade propeller, enhanced by a FliteCraft Turbo STC system, Shark Grill cowling cooling vents, and a Brackett air filter.
The panel is well-equipped for IFR operations with a Garmin G5 flight display, a WAAS-enabled Garmin GNS-430W GPS/Nav/Com, a TKM MX-300 as a second Nav/Com, and a Bendix/King KT-74 transponder providing ADS-B Out capability. Flight management is assisted...
